Michelin recalls Pilot Power tyre

Image

Michelin has announced it is to recall some of its Pilot Power and Pilot Power 2CT front tyres due to a defect in the tread.

The recall revolves around French-made Michelin Pilot Power and 2CT tyres, and only affects 120/70 ZR17 front rubber.

Michelin says owners with Pilot Power and Pilot Power 2CT front tyres in 120/70 ZR17 size should check the wording on the sidewall to see if their tyre is affected by the recall.

Only Michelin Pilot Power tyres with the words “Made in France” and the numbers DOT6UCW980T or DOT6UCW979T need to get their tyres changed.

Michelin also announced these tyres will no longer be sold by dealers.

The firm says none of the affected tyres have lost pressure, and no accidents have occurred due to the tread failure.

As MCN went to press for the June 20 issue, Michelin was still deciding exactly what the tyres would be changed for, but a spokesman said: “The problem only affects French-made Pilot Power and Pilot Power 2CT tyres.

“We also make these tyres in Spain, so it’s likely we’ll change them for Spanish-made versions of the same tyre.”
